FIFA’s Gianni Infantino sets deadline to approve funding plan

FIFA president Gianni Infantino has given the organization’s 211 member federations until Sept. 19 to support a private investment proposal that could provide each association with up to $40 million in funding.

Infantino outlined the deadline in a letter promoting the creation of FIFA Forward Enterprise, a subsidiary valued at approximately $20 billion that would handle commercial operations connected to the World Cup, Club World Cup and other FIFA competitions.

Outside investors could purchase a stake of up to 20%, while FIFA would retain majority ownership and control over sporting and governance decisions. Thrive Capital, founded by Joshua Kushner, has been linked to the prospective investor group.

Under the plan, FIFA says it could make $10 billion available for development beginning in 2027. Each federation would be eligible for up to $20 million in one-time Fast Forward funding, in addition to $20 million through the regular FIFA Forward program during the 2027-30 cycle.

Without approval, FIFA projects a smaller development package totaling approximately $2.7 billion.

The proposal requires support from more than half of the member associations and approval from the FIFA Council.

UEFA has strongly opposed the plan, criticizing FIFA for setting a deadline before conducting broader consultations. CONCACAF and the Asian Football Confederation have also raised concerns about transparency and the limited opportunity for stakeholders to study the proposal.

European officials are expected to discuss possible responses, with a boycott of FIFA competitions reportedly among the options being considered.
